Yearning to see Krysten Ritter kick some major ass? Thankfully, you won't have to wait much longer: Netflix revealed today that all 13 episodes of its next Marvel series, Jessica Jones, will drop on Nov. 20. It also released this trippy teaser for the series.

The show, which stars Ritter as a superhero turned detective, is the second of four planned Marvel streaming series that will culminate in a superteam miniseries called The Defenders. (Think The Avengers, but darker and grittier.) The first show, Daredevil, premiered to much acclaim in April; the third, Luke Cage, is expected to debut in 2016. The fourth, Iron Fist, will enter production following Luke Cage.
